Comparison of perfish solution efficiency with malachite green and formalin on fungal contamination control of rainbow trout (Oncorhynchus mykiss) eggs in incubation stage

Abstract:   (2938 Views)
This research was conducted in autumn and winter 2016 in Shahid Motahary Coldwater Fishes Genetic and Breeding Research Center. In this study, comparison of Perfish solution efficiency with malachite green and formalin on fungal contamination control of rainbow trout (Oncorhynchus mykiss) eggs in incubation stage was done. For this porpuse the California incubators (20 × 35 × 30 cm) with depth of 20 cm, the height of water on the egg, 10 cm and water flow rate 4 to 6 liters per minute were used. Then the number of 700 fertilized eggs transported to each incubator tray. In this study, 9 treatments (perfish 15, 37, 75, 150, 300 ppm; malachite 2ppm; formalin 1000ppm; positive control and negative control) were tested with 3 replications. The highest Percentage of Eyed eggs in treatment of green malachite, formalin and perfish 75 ppm were observed respectively with 69.38±1.94, 64.99±8.05 and 63.76±4.72. The highest of hatching rate were observed in treatment of perfish 75 ppm (95.8±.6). Treatments of formalin and perfish 15 were showed the lowest (3.33±1.15) and highest (5.33±2.08) of larva deformity respectively, without the Significant difference among the experimental treatments. Finally the results showed that the best and more effective dose of Perfish was 75ppm in 30 min. furthermore with involving all aspects Perfish solution is a suitable new compound for the prevention of fungal contamination during the incubation period of Rainbow trout eyed eggs.
